What type of experiences can Augmented Reality create in marketing?

Augmented Reality (AR) is a powerful tool in marketing that creates interactive storytelling experiences by blending digital content with the real world. This capability allows brands to engage consumers in a more immersive and interactive way than traditional marketing methods.

Through AR, consumers can visualize products in their own environment, participate in gamified experiences, or interact with storytelling elements that bring a brand's narrative to life. For example, a user might point their smartphone at a product in a store and see a video or animation that provides information about its features or usage, thus enhancing their understanding and connection to the brand.

Other formats, such as conventional product catalogs, standard TV advertisements, or text-based campaigns, lack the interactivity and immersive aspect that AR provides. These traditional methods typically present information in a more static and one-way communication format, which doesn't engage consumers to the same extent as interactive experiences offered by AR.
